Cash on hand can be defined as cash deposits at financial institutions that can immediately be withdrawn at any time, and investments maturing in one year or less that are highly liquid and therefore regarded as cash equivalents and reported with or near cash line items.

Mercury Systems, Inc. is one of the world's leading providers of sensor and safety critical mission processing subsystems. The company's products and solutions are used for various critical aerospace, defence, commercial aviation and intelligence programs. The company also manufactures hardware products, including components, such as power amplifiers and limiters, switches, oscillators, filters, equalizers, converters, chips, integrated circuits and memory and storage devices. Mercury Systems products also include embedded processing modules and boards, switch fabric boards, input/output boards, digital receiver boards and transceivers. Graphics and video processing, Ethernet and integrated subsystems are also part of the company's portfolio. Mercury Systems is involved designing, marketing and licensing of software and middleware technology under the name MultiCore Plus to expedite the development of signal and image processing applications on various heterogeneous and multi-computing platforms.
